SIM-based authentication offered by Oberthur and XIRING
Oberthur Technologies announced today its enhanced SIM-based two-factor authentication offer in partnership with XIRING in order to provide secure online services.

The two-factor authentication on the basis of the SIM allows mobile operators to deploy SIM Token One Time Password (OTP) technology. Under the partnership with XIRING the SIM cards will be compatible with a XIRING authentication device. A positive aspect with this solution is that it can be run with all internet appliances such as PC, Mac, Linux and Smartphones.

Oberthur Technologies' SIM Token solution jointly with XIRING provides mobile network operators an advantage of deploying secure identification services both when subscribers work in restricted areas where they are unable to use their handsets or when they want to use this secure solution without being forced to change their SIM card.
